Want to help people around the world read more and get more out of reading? Join the legal team for Amazon Books as the lawyer for Kindle, one of Amazon's most beloved brands and products.
In this role, you'll advise across a full range of Kindle surfaces, including the Kindle app, Kindle for Web, and the reading experience on Kindle devices. You'll shape how millions of customers discover and enjoy books every day. The work spans everything from influencing the customer-facing reading experience to navigating software issues under the hood. For our app surfaces in particular, you'll serve as a strategic advisor on how we delight readers while operating consistent with third-party app store developer policies. No prior IP experience is required — what matters is an ability to dive deep into unfamiliar territory, exercise strong judgment and creativity in ambiguous situations, and bring a genuine enthusiasm for helping a world-class product continue to innovate.
